Jonathan Mitchell

Jonathan joined the NBR in May 2022 after a lengthy career with public broadcaster RNZ and freelance contracting.

He was involved in team coverage of some of the biggest stories of the past decade, including the Christchurch mosque terror attacks and Covid-19 pandemic.

His experience also includes four years reporting and presenting business news, as well as court reporting in Wellington.

Jonathan started his working life as a butcher’s apprentice in a family-run business in the sunny Hawke’s Bay and has a natural curiosity about people and places. 

Outside of work, he enjoys travelling, coffee, the latest John Grisham crime thriller and binge-worthy Netflix series.
